- Aventis | Pharmaceuticals, Healthcare, Merger | Britannica Money
With headquarters in Strasbourg, France, Aventis was the product of the first transnational merger to combine large rival companies from France and Germany It became part of the French pharmaceutical conglomerate Sanofi-Aventis in 2004

- Sanofi-Aventis | Pharmaceuticals, Vaccines, Biotechnology | Britannica . . .
Sanofi-Aventis, French pharmaceutical company founded in 2004 through the merger of Sanofi-Synthélabo SA and a much larger French firm, Aventis Primarily focused on the development and sale of prescription medications, Sanofi-Aventis is one of Europe ’s largest pharmaceutical firms
